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> C/C++ программирование > Общие вопросы C/C++
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Ответ
 
Опции темы Поиск в этой теме
Старый 18.02.2012, 11:00   #1
CaXaH
Пользователь
 
Регистрация: 14.12.2011
Сообщений: 10
По умолчанию Глупый вопрос по с

Вычисляю среднеарифметическое:
Код:

#include<stdlib.h>
#include<stdio.h>
int main()
{
    unsigned int x1,x2;
	double x3;
	system("chcp 1251>null");
	printf("Введите число x1 x2\n");
	scanf("%d %d",&x1,&x2);
	x3=(x1+x2)/2;
	printf("%f\n",x3);
}
Получаю целое число на выводе. Си начал изучать на днях.Поэтому прошу не ругаться.
CaXaH вне форума Ответить с цитированием
Старый 18.02.2012, 11:19   #2
8Observer8
Старожил
 
Аватар для 8Observer8
 
Регистрация: 02.01.2011
Сообщений: 3,323
По умолчанию

Вместо:
Код:
    x3=(x1+x2)/2;
Надо:
Код:
    x3=(x1+x2)/2.0;
8Observer8 вне форума Ответить с цитированием
Старый 18.02.2012, 11:20   #3
CaXaH
Пользователь
 
Регистрация: 14.12.2011
Сообщений: 10
По умолчанию

Благодарю=)
CaXaH вне форума Ответить с цитированием
Ответ


Купить рекламу на форуме - 42 тыс руб за месяц



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Глупый вопрос по Java MyLastHit Свободное общение 15 08.07.2011 14:18
C# глупый вопрос PMike Помощь студентам 3 08.04.2009 08:26
CheckBox - глупый вопрос JRcoker Общие вопросы Delphi 3 17.08.2008 21:51
глупый вопрос ryton Свободное общение 3 06.06.2008 13:44